Twin Valley Co-op is pleased to be able to contribute positively to the communities in which we do business. The “You’re at home here” Community Fund allows the Co-op to substantially commit to larger scale local initiatives that request funding outside the parameters of our current Member Relations donation program.

The Board of Directors review donation requests twice per year; March 1 and September 1. Requests must be for a project that is long term and enhances the improvement of the community which meets TVC’s criteria and Brand Values: Integrity, Commitment, Sustainability and Innovation.

Twin Valley Co-op Board of Directors are pleased to announce their recipients for Fall 2022.

Congratulations to these community projects:

o Birtle District Community Center: $19,000 in-kind donation for overhead door and puck board
o Elkhorn Memorial Park: $10,000 cash for Phase 2 building of Playground.
o Miniota Community Center: $5,000 for minor ball facility upgrades, distributed as $2,500 cash and $2,500 in kind.
o Prairie Arts Cartel Inc (Russell): $2000 cash toward a pottery kiln.

Twin Valley Co-op is excited to work with each organization and help them meet their project goals.
